San Benito County is tucked between the San Francisco Bay Area and Monterey Bay. The San Benito County Office of Education supports the diverse educational needs of school districts and students throughout the county.

It provides extensive legally-mandated services and develops and implements numerous non-mandated resources and programs to support the schools and districts in its jurisdiction. Under the direction of a certificated teacher or specialist: Provides tutoring and support services to students in a classroom setting. Monitor and report student progress regarding behavior and performance; perform instructional duties in support of the instructional program as required according to the established Individual Education Plans (IEPs).

Classified Employee ApplicationSelected applicants will need to provide proof of TB Clearance within 6 months and undergo a DOJ fingerprint background check prior to hire.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E: High school diploma or equivalent is required.

Training and experience working with special needs students is desirable. Candidates must satisfy one of the following requirements to be NCLB Certified: Complete two (2) years of higher education study (minimum 48 units), or obtain an AA degree, or possess formal state or local academic assessment that demonstrates knowledge of and the ability to assist in teaching reading, writing and mathematics readiness.
